Registering Your Vehicle Upon Moving to California |
|
|
|
|
The following is required to register a nonresident vehicle:
-
An Application for Title or Registration (REG 343) signed by all registered owners, showing the name and address of the lienholder (legal owner), if any.
-
Last issued out-of-state title, unless held by the lienholder/legal owner (This applies only if there is not a change of registered owner.)
-
Last issued registration certificate, if the applicant is the same as the registered owner shown on the out-of-state title and the vehicle entered California with valid out-of-state registration, or if the title has been lost.
-
Bill of Sale if the person from whom you are buying the vehicle purchased it from the registered owner shown on the title.
-
Odometer disclosure statement signed by the seller and buyer if the vehicle is less than ten model years old.
-
The vehicle must be inspected by an authorized DMV employee, law enforcement officer, or a licensed vehicle verifier. These inspections are most easily obtained by bringing the vehicle to the nearest DMV, where there is no extra fee charged for the inspection. For faster service, make an appointment.
-
Smog certification, if applicable.
-
Weight certificate, if applicable
-
Declaration of Gross Vehicle Weight/Combined Gross Vehicle Weight (REG 4008)
form for commercial motor vehicles (pickups with unladen weight of 8,000 lbs. or less are exempt from this requirement)
-
Appropriate Fees - Fees must be paid within 20 days of entry or residency to avoid penalties.
